Anja Niedringhaus (AP) Brazil was chosen to host the 2014 World Cup, Tuesday, the first time since 1950 the soccer showcase will be held in the country that has won the event a record five times. Fernando Llano (AP) Venezuela 0-2 Argentina Gabriel Milito and Lionel Messi scored first-half goals to lead Argentina over Venezuela 2-0 Tuesday night in a World Cup qualifier. Inaldo Perez (AP) Brazil struggled to an uninspiring goalless draw 0-0 away to Colombia in their opening match of the 2010 World Cup qualifying campaign on Sunday. Kaka, Ronaldinho and Robinho–Brazil’s biggest stars–were eclipsed by Colombia’s Radamel Falcao Garcia, Aquivaldo Mosquera and Carlos Alberto Sanchez. Carl De Souza (AFP) AC Milan was upset 2-1 at Glasgow Celtic in the European Champions League on Wednesday night. Stephan McManus gave Celtic the lead in the 62nd minute, but Kaka converted a penalty kick in the 68th. Scott McDonald scored the winner in the 90th minute.
